Subject: Memtrace cut-over complete

Team,

Cut-over to Memtrace v2 for GPU memory profiling finished last night. Old v1 agents are disabled; any tickets referencing v1 dashboards should be closed as resolved-by-migration. Sampling overhead is now under 2% and allocation traces include kernel names. Known gap: profiles older than 30 days were not migrated. Point customers at the v2 docs for setup questions. For reference when troubleshooting, the agent now runs with the following configuration.

settings of bagaf-bawip:
[aldax]
port = 5000
region = south-4
host = aldax.brasklabs.corp
team = brivan
timeout_ms = 2000
retries = 2

# Break-Glass Access — InvoForge Renderer

Plugin authors normally interact with the InvoForge PDF renderer through the sandboxed plugin API only. Break-glass access exists solely for incidents where a malformed plugin corrupts the render queue and the sandbox cannot be reached. Request approval from the on-call steward first; all break-glass sessions are logged and reviewed within 24 hours. Once approval is granted, unlock the emergency console using the recovery passphrase that appears immediately below.

recovery phrase for yawif-hahif: druys-kelius-ralax-raliel

Ticket: CSV import wizard drops trailing columns

Repro:
1. Open Hollen Imports wizard, staging.
2. Upload any CSV with 12+ columns.
3. Map fields; click Preview.

Expected: all columns shown. Actual: last two silently dropped.

Regression since the Pinemarch build. Blocks partner onboarding. To replay the failing import request against the staging API, use the token below.

login token, yajeg-fawif: eyJhbGciOiJIUzI1NiIsInR5cCI6IkpXVCJ9.eyJzdWIiOiIEdPQYnZXaZIn0.HSRTnYZBx0Qc

## Who to Contact: Spoolwright Service

The Spoolwright printer-spooler microservice is owned by the Print Infrastructure squad at Ferndale Systems. For release coordination, note that Spoolwright ships on a two-week cadence and must be frozen 48 hours before any tenant-wide deploy, since queued jobs cannot be drained mid-rollout. Routine questions go to the squad's rotation; urgent pre-release blockers should be flagged directly to the service steward, Maren Olt. For all release-window approvals, write to the address below.

escalation mailbox, bagef-bagag: oliax.drumir.jorath@crelvolabs.test